Positive Negatives

The heyday of positive-thinking self-help is over as popular psychology makes more room for negative emotions. We look into this development by considering the lessons in guilt, shame, sadness, struggle and other downcast feelings. How might they offer a more sober and grounded appreciation of 'happiness'? Why does it hurt so much to care? Tune in with a little help from Sandy Clarke and Eugene Tee.
